Transaction da859e3b5308848095cc49011139540bcaa3db18dfcc2b716308188444f54fb6

3 Input
2 Outputs
  • da859e3b5308848095cc49011139540bcaa3db18dfcc2b716308188444f54fb6:0
  • value  2838362
    address  3HkNFvkfcpkJWgaa71TdWQ3mwZG65snTsh
  • da859e3b5308848095cc49011139540bcaa3db18dfcc2b716308188444f54fb6:1
  • value  1055290
    address  3MZnTnTUREWVkb4EpdSr9s52qGHbQZ8Wz8